Output a3169286076bdfe73f884f3565bedb74f28e011d1e9b13220fa169982501a02b:10

value
92391363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80dc8895dec64f472fc55b0c4b34f8aa00a09fe OP_EQUAL
address
3H1bxTLfPnt2PHYhCaTwL1d8cvhF3boQtn
transaction
a3169286076bdfe73f884f3565bedb74f28e011d1e9b13220fa169982501a02b
confirmations
307316
spent
true